Understanding patterns in mathematics, especially concepts like adding up to 1000, is crucial for Grade 3 students. This foundational knowledge not only strengthens their arithmetic skills but also builds a framework for future problem-solving. Patterns help students recognize relationships between numbers, making it easier for them to grasp more complex mathematical concepts later on, such as multiplication and division.

For parents and teachers, caring about this topic means investing in a child's educational journey. When students can identify patterns, they gain confidence in their abilities, which can lead to a more positive attitude towards math. This, in turn, fosters a love for learning and a willingness to tackle challenging concepts.

Furthermore, understanding patterns supports logical thinking and reasoning, skills that are essential not just in math but in everyday situations, such as budgeting or time management. Engaging with these concepts at an early age ensures students are adequately prepared for higher-level math in subsequent grades.

By focusing on these early math skills, parents and teachers contribute to a student's overall development, equipping them with tools that encourage critical thinking and problem-solving—essentials for success in school and life's challenges ahead.
